Best photo spots at Coachella
One of the most visually gorgeous music festivals in the world, Coachella features stunning and unique art pieces that make for some of the best photo opportunities for festival goers. Here are a few of Coachella's best locations for photos:
The Ferris wheel is a must-see Coachella feature and one of the greatest locations for getting panoramic pictures. It provides a beautiful view of the festival grounds. Also, the Ferris wheel is exquisitely lit up at night, which makes for some breathtaking evening photos.
The artwork: Each year, Coachella presents a wide range of fascinating and engaging art works that are perfect for Instagram. The art at Coachella is incredible, with everything from elaborate installations to larger-than-life sculptures.
The Do LaB stage is renowned for its extravagant stage designs and magnificent water features, which make for some beautiful photographs. The lights and fog machines on this stage are also very vivid, which contributes to the stage's vibrant and surreal mood.
The Coachella sign is a well-known location for group shots because it is close to the festival's entrance. The sign is well-lit at night, making it a fantastic location for nighttime pictures.
The outdoor theater is one of Coachella's biggest stages, and it is surrounded by lovely palm palms and other vegetation. The stage itself features an enormous LED screen and stunning lighting effects, and it is also exquisitely designed.
The festival's rose garden is a lovely and tranquil space with a wide variety of vibrant flowers and lovely landscaping. Many tranquil and beautiful pictures can be taken in this location.
The Sahara tent is one of the best places to get pictures of your favorite musicians because of its outstanding lighting and production design. A big LED screen, numerous bright lasers, and pyrotechnics are all included in the tent's amenities.
